Ticket QK-412: PortionWiz scaler doubles liquids when scaling down.

Steps to reproduce:
1. Open PortionWiz and load the "Harvest Stew" sample recipe.
2. Set servings from 6 to 3.
3. Note broth jumps from 4 cups to 8 cups; solids scale correctly.

Expected: all ingredients halve. Actual: liquid quantities double. Reproduces against the Mellbrook staging API. To hit that endpoint, send the usual Authorization header with this token:

login token, yajeg-fawif: eyJhbGciOiJIUzI1NiIsInR5cCI6IkpXVCJ9.eyJzdWIiOiIEdPQYnZXaZIn0.HSRTnYZBx0Qc

Finance Review Summary — Oastfield Pilot Programme

Churn in the Oastfield pilot hit 14% in Q3, above the 9% threshold set at launch. Exit surveys point to onboarding friction rather than pricing. Refund exposure remains modest. The incoming director should prioritise the retention workstream before scaling. Context for the next phase is summarised in the note below.

confidential, yafof-tawef: The finance team signed off on a budget of $34.3 million for Project Zorox. The renewal with Aldethax Freight closes at $12.7 million a year, 10 percent below the last contract.

Subject: Gross-Margin Review — Q3 Results

Team,

The quarterly gross-margin review for Brindlehawk Supply is complete. Blended margin came in at 33.6%, down 1.4 points, driven mostly by freight costs at the Tollery Basin depot and discounting in the Ardquist branch network. Branch managers should review local pricing authority limits before month-end and confirm stock-aging reports are current. We will discuss corrective actions at the next managers' call. The note below summarises the plan we intend to follow.

internal memo for tagef-hadup: Gross margin on Ulaath came in at 15 percent against a plan of 5 percent. Only 7 of the 120 pilot accounts renewed Ulaath, so a churn review is set for October 15.